Static from cables, can someone help fix em?
« on: October 04, 2005, 10:51:13 PM »
I have a pair of silver serpent XLR cables that add static to my recordings and was wondering if anyone has any suggestions for me or could possibly fix them.
Should I send them back to the company?
Preciate the help fellas ;)

when i have problems with my xlrs, i take them apart and check them with a multi-meter.  Usually my problem stems from a wires touching.  I don't know if this helps at all, but it works for me.

Whut he said! Use multimeter to check each pin on both sides w/ contin. After checking each pin and find its okay. Check one pin and on the other side check the other two for a beep. If ya get a beep ya have cross contamination and need to check the wiring. If ya find nothing after this then send them back.
